The 'ABS' system they're referring to is essentially a shock absorber bladder Tee'd off the caliper's brake lines. If you're familiar with water hammer arresters, it's the same thing scaled down.
Edit: Just googled hoping to find one of the sites that sells the modules for 'aftermarket abs upgrades' and found a writeup by someone that took one apart: http://scootdawg.proboards.com/index...y&thread=20920 SLIGHTLY more sophisticated than I thought, still not real ABS.
